Choosing the Right Eggplant

When selecting eggplants for your Crispy Eggplant Parmesan Chips, look for medium-sized, firm specimens with smooth skin and no blemishes. The color should be a vibrant purple, indicating freshness. Smaller eggplants often have fewer seeds, leading to a less bitter taste, and they tend to be more tender. If you encounter a larger eggplant, consider slicing it smaller or salting it longer to mitigate any bitterness and improve overall texture, ensuring the chips remain light and crispy.

The thickness of your eggplant slices plays a crucial role in achieving the perfect chip. A uniform 1/4 inch thickness helps ensure even baking, so invest in a sharp knife or mandoline for consistent cuts. If the slices are too thick, they might end up chewy rather than crispy. Taking the time to slice evenly will yield a professional-looking result and a delightful crunch that enhances the Parmesan coating.

Bread Crumbs & Flavor Customization

Using fresh breadcrumbs can elevate the texture of your chips, making them crunchier than store-bought versions. If you have stale bread at home, pulse it in a food processor until coarse to create your own breadcrumbs. You can also incorporate breadcrumbs with herbs, such as Italian-seasoned or panko varieties, for added flavor and texture. These variations bring a unique twist to the classic chip, allowing your snacks to change character with simple substitutions.

Don’t hesitate to experiment with different spices. Paprika, garlic powder, or even a pinch of cayenne can be added to the breadcrumb mixture for a flavor boost. If you're feeling adventurous, consider a dash of lemon zest or dried herbs like oregano or thyme. These additions not only complement the Parmesan but also enhance the overall flavor profile of the chips, giving your guests a delightful surprise with every bite.

Storage and Reheating Tips

After baking, let your Crispy Eggplant Parmesan Chips cool completely before storing them. This prevents moisture buildup and maintains their crunch. Use an airtight container, layering parchment paper between chips to avoid sticking together. Properly stored, they can last for up to three days, though they are best enjoyed fresh. If you happen to have leftovers, re-crisp them in the o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 5-10 minutes, allowing them to regain their delightful crunch before serving.

If you want to make these chips ahead of time for a gathering, consider preparing the breading process in advance. Coat the eggplant slices, then freeze them in a single layer on a baking sheet before transferring to a freezer-safe bag. This way, you can bake just what you need directly from the freezer, adding a few extra minutes to the bake time. This method helps keep your preparation efficient and your guests happy without sacrificing quality or flavor.

Ingredients

Ingredients

For the Crispy Eggplant Chips

  • 1 medium eggplant, sliced into 1/4 inch rounds
  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• 2 large eggs, beaten
  • 1 cup breadcrumbs
  • 1 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Olive oil for drizzling

Instructions

Instructions

Prepare the Eggplant

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per. Sprinkle the eggplant slices with salt and let them sit for 10 minutes to draw out moisture.

Set Up Dredging Stations

In three separate bowls, place the flour, beaten eggs, and a mixture of breadcrumbs with Parmesan cheese. Dip each eggplant slice first in the flour, then in the egg, and finally in the breadcrumb mixture, pressing down to ensure they are well-coated.

Bake the Chips

Arrange the breaded eggplant slices on the prepared baking sheet. Lightly drizzle or spray with olive oil. Bake in the preheated oven for 20-25 minutes until golden brown and crispy, flipping halfway through.

Serve

Once baked, remove the chips from the oven and let them cool slightly before serving. Enjoy with your favorite dipping sauce!

Pro Tips

  • For an even crispier result, you can also try air-frying the eggplant chips instead of baking them. Adjust the cook time to ensure they don't burn.

Dietary Considerations

For a gluten-free version of Crispy Eggplant Parmesan Chips, substitute the all-purpose flour with a gluten-free flour blend and use gluten-free breadcrumbs. Additionally, the Parmesan can be replaced with a dairy-free cheese alternative or nutritional yeast for a delicious vegan option. These tweaks ensure everyone can enjoy these tasty chips without compromising flavor or quality.

If you're aiming for a lower-fat version, try air frying the breaded eggplant instead of baking them. This method can yield a crispy texture with significantly less oil, allowing you to enjoy a healthier snack without sacrificing taste. Just keep an eye on them as they cook, since cooking times may vary depending on your air fryer model.

Questions About Recipes

→ Can I use a different type of cheese?

Yes, you can substitute the Parmesan with other cheeses like mozzarella or pecorino, but keep in mind that the flavor will change.

→ How do I store leftover chips?

Store any leftovers in an airtight container at room temperature. They are best eaten fresh, but you can reheat them in the oven to regain some crispiness.

→ Can I make these chips gluten-free?

Absolutely! Use gluten-free flour and gluten-free breadcrumbs to make this recipe gluten-free.

→ What can I serve with these chips?

Crispy Eggplant Parmesan Chips are great with marinara sauce, ranch dressing, or even a yogurt dip loaded with herbs and spices.
